It depends on the reason you are not getting hired. You would have to prove they are not promoting you for a discriminatory or unlawful reason. Some bases for unlawful discrimination include age, disability, gender, pregnancy, race, color, national origin, religion, military status, and others. If you feel like you are not being promoted for any of these reasons you may have a case. There are also some other unlawful reasons just as FMLA interference/retaliation, workers' compensation retaliation, or other general retaliation if you have engaged in a protected activity.
